I use a pot lid holder that I bought at Lowes. It cost about $10.00 and holds 9 handguns in 12 inches. Works like a champ. It is made of plastic coated heavy duty wire like a dish drainer. It is not very trendy, certainly not expensive and does an excellent job. The guns are stored belly up. At $32.00 each for 4 gun holders on the gun sites, the pot lid holder saves a BUNCH of money and does just as good a job, the same way.
